Bleeding for 6 weeks now after having copper coil inserted!!!

10 replies

Aaminah787 · 24/07/2019 22:40

Hi there

Just been a bit worried for the past few weeks as I've had non stop bleeding for around 6 to 7 weeks now since the copper coil was inserted. I was originally on the depo injection but I was allergic to it and was told i had to change to a non hormonal contraceptive to avoid another allergic reaction. However once the copper coil was inserted, 5 days later I began to bleed and haven't stopped since. I've had a scan and the nurse said everything looked fine and the coil was in place. So is this normal to bleed after the coil and if yes how long does it take to stop because it's getting very frustrating now Sad

Thank you sorry for the long paragraph ... hoping for some replies to give me a bit of hope x

AnguaUberwaldIronfoundersson · 24/07/2019 22:48

It can take a while to settle. The first one I had was too large for me (not yet had a baby) and the period pains and bleeding were beyond anything I'd ever imagined.

I had it removed after 18 months because it just wouldn't settle. Doctors advised it based on the fact it was the 10 year one and more than likely too big.

The second one I had was the 5 year. Apart from about two months or so of really painful period pains and then about 12 months of bad but not horrific pains it was great. My bleeding was fine on it. In fact I had it removed at just under five years to have a baby.

I've had the 10 year one back in after having DD and it's nothing like either previous experience. No pains, no heavy bleeds, nothing.

There are several different types of copper coil out there - there were at least five different ones on the advice sheet they gave me. You have to find the one that's right for you.

MushroomTree · 25/07/2019 06:12

I had the copper coil fitted a month ago and have been bleeding ever since. Dr has prescribed me Norethisterone. I started taking it Friday lunchtime and it stopped the bleeding by lunchtime yesterday.

I've got to take it for three weeks and then stop to have a period. The Dr says that should reset my cycle and I shouldn't have any problems after that. I'm sceptical but enjoying the break from bleeding!
